7th International Conference on AI, Machine Learning and Deep Learning (AIMLDL 2026)July 16 ~ 17, 2026, London, United Kingdom https://nlpd2026.org/arit/index Scope The 7th International Conference on AI, Machine Learning and Deep Learning (AIMLDL 2026) invites high quality research contributions from academia, industry, and government organizations. AIMLDL 2026 serves as a premier international forum for presenting cutting edge advances in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, Deep Learning, Generative AI, Autonomous Agents, Foundation Models, and emerging intelligent systems. As AI continues to transform science, industry, and society, AIMLDL 2026 aims to bring together leading researchers, practitioners, and innovators to exchange ideas, discuss breakthroughs, and explore the future of intelligent technologies. The conference welcomes original research papers, survey articles, case studies, and industrial applications that demonstrate significant advances in theory, methodology, algorithms, systems, and real world deployments.
